RedNOx Partners with Nihon Yamamura Glass, Secures $2M to Revolutionize Emissions Monitoring

By: Kiragga Reagan Kayongo | RedNOx
 
FREMONT, Calif. - Oct. 8, 2025 - PRLog -- RedNOx Inc. is pleased to announce an expanded strategic partnership with Nihon Yamamura Glass (NYG). NYG has invested in our oversubscribed $2M seed round and will serve as our exclusive partner, bringing decades of ceramic and glass sealing expertise to scale our sensor production.

What this enables: faster, higher-quality next-generation NOx and N₂O sensors for mobility and agriculture applications.

Technology in focus

LoNOx sensor: Ultra-sensitive NOx detection across 500 ppb–20 ppm. Built to resist ammonia interference and suitable for diesel and gasoline engines, it's especially relevant for low-emission gensets used by data centers and hospitals.

AgriNOx system: Precision measurement of fertilizer-derived N₂O at sub-ppm levels. Supported by a $650K USDA grant, pilots in California are helping farmers reduce nitrogen inputs and access carbon credit opportunities.

Why this matters

NOx is a harmful air pollutant, and N₂O is nearly 300× more potent than CO₂. With tighter emissions standards expected from 2027 onward, our combined technology and capabilities will help OEMs and farmers meet regulatory and sustainability goals.

By pairing Silicon Valley innovation with Japanese technical strength, RedNOx and NYG aim to accelerate commercialization and deliver practical solutions that reduce emissions and create value for industry and agriculture.
